OverviewFor Teenagers Living With a Parent Who Abuses Alcohol/Drugs by Edith Lynn Hornik-Beer answers questions about alcoholism asked by teenagers. Included are: What causes alcoholism? Where can I get help? What do I do about the abuse? Should I stay at home? Where can I go? How can anyone expect me to concentrate in school? Why do I fight with my parents even when they are sober? It will be ordered in for you and dispatched immediately. Table of ContentsReviewsAuthor InformationEdith Lynn Hornik-Beer is the author of four books. She has written for major magazines and newspapers both in America and abroad, and for many years she had a syndicated newspaper column, “The Young World.” She has appeared on many television and radio shows such as Good Morning America, the Mike Douglas Show and she has been invited to lecture at various colleges and universities including Long Island University and Chautauqua Institute.
